Determining the appropriate drill bit size for a 3/8-inch tap is essential for creating threaded holes that can accommodate a 3/8-inch screw or bolt. This involves selecting a drill bit that is slightly smaller than the major diameter of the tap, allowing the tap to cut the threads effectively without excessive force or stripping the material. For instance, when using a 3/8-16 UNC tap, the minor diameter (the drill size required) is different from a 3/8-24 UNF tap.
Accurate hole preparation is paramount for strong and reliable threaded connections. Using the incorrect drill size can result in weak threads that are prone to failure under stress. Selecting the right size helps to ensure the integrity of the joint, minimizing the risk of damage to the workpiece and the tapping tool. Historically, machinists have relied on tap drill charts and formulas to determine the appropriate drill sizes; the application of these references remains a standard practice in manufacturing and fabrication.
